Is it possible to sideload a mmpk using the Windows app as you can with iOS & Android without logging into AGOL?
yes, copy the mmpk to a folder location like this %appdata%
C:\Users\<user name>\AppData\Local\Packages\Esri.4378442FBC3A7_eytg3kh68c6a8\LocalState
MMPK files in the mappackages folder will show up in Explorer as on device.

A slight change -- for users that use Explorer without signing in, put it in the Guest\mmpks folder.
